The pair of miniature dress medals worn by Lieutenant-Colonel A. D. C. Pond, 5th Bengal (Light) Infantry, who was 'mentioned' for the Wuntho operations and further served with the Burma Police and on plague duty in Bombay

India General Service 1854-95, 3 clasps, Burma 1885-7, Burma 1889-92, Burma 1887-9; India General Service 1895-1908, 2 clasps, Tirah 1897-98, Punjab Frontier 1897-98, clasps mounted as stated, mounted worn, good very fine (2)
